The Indoor 600 League begins the first week of January and runs for the first thirteen weeks of the year. It’s $3 a week to help cover electricity and targets. Participants are randomly assigned to teams and scoring is based on each individual’s improvement on their own average. Scoring is not impacted by the overall scores of archers or their teams. This is open to all, and any skill level can participate- including family members. Scores are to be turned into the Score box by the door with your name, date, and the week number included. Scores can be shot at any time and can be made up or shot ahead of time as necessary.
